South Czech Republic Little League to Make Third Consecutive Trip to Williamsport to Represent the Europe and Africa Region – Little League
ADVERTISEMENT

The South Czech Republic Little League is set to make its third consecutive appearance at the Little League World Series in Williamsport, Pennsylvania, proudly representing the Europe and Africa Region. Following two successful campaigns, the team once again captured the regional championship, showcasing the rising talent and growing competitiveness of baseball beyond traditional powerhouses. As they prepare to take the field on the international stage, the South Czech Republic squad aims to build on their previous performances and bring further recognition to their region.

South Czech Republic Little League Secures Third Straight Spot at Williamsport Championship

Continuing their impressive run, the South Czech Republic Little League team has once again clinched the coveted spot to compete at the Williamsport Championship. Demonstrating exceptional skill and teamwork throughout the Europe and Africa regional qualifiers, this marks their third consecutive year representing the region on baseball’s biggest youth stage. The players showcased resilience and strategic prowess, overcoming tough opponents to maintain their position among the world’s elite Little League teams.

Key highlights from their regional campaign include:

  • Undefeated record in the final tournament
  • Strong pitching performances, including two no-hit games
  • Balanced offensive attack led by multiple players batting over .400
  • Exceptional defensive execution limiting opponents to under 2 runs per game
Statistic 2022 2023 2024
Wins 5 6 7
Runs Scored 38 45 50
ERA (Pitching) 1.95 1.75 1.60

As the team prepares for the upcoming challenge in Williamsport, they carry not only the hopes of the Czech Republic but also the entire Europe and Africa region. Their continued presence at the championship underscores the growing prominence and increasing competitiveness of baseball beyond traditional strongholds, inspiring young athletes across continents.
